✨Know Your Curriculum
Familiarise yourself with the KS1 curriculum and be ready to discuss how you would deliver engaging lessons. Think about specific activities or resources you could use to support literacy and numeracy development.
✨Showcase Your Classroom Management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ully managed a classroom in the past. Be ready to share strategies you use to maintain a positive learning environment and handle challenging behaviour.
✨Emphasise Your Nurturing Approach
Highlight your commitment to pupil wellbeing and development. Share anecdotes that demonstrate your nurturing style and how you create a supportive atmosphere for young learners.
